Robert McClellon,REHS <br /> Jeff Carruesco,REHS,RDI <br /> Rodney Estrada,REHS <br /> Willy Ng,REHS <br /> Muniappa Naidu,REHS <br /> July 12, 2017 <br /> MEGAN MITCHELL FILE COPY <br /> ELITE IV CONTRACTORS <br /> 2535 WIGWAM DR <br /> STOCKTON, CA 95205 <br /> Re: HAMMER LANE OIL INC SR0077877 <br /> 3304 W HAMMER LN <br /> STOCKTON, CA 95219 <br /> The San Joaquin County Environmental Health Department(EHD) has completed the review of the application <br /> for a permit to remove the diesel Red Jacket Fx leak detector and replace with a Vaporless 99 LD-2000 leak <br /> detector on the underground storage tank(UST) system at the above noted address. This work was completed <br /> on July 05, 2017. The permit has been approved with the following conditions: <br /> 1. Contact the local fire department and the San Joaquin Valley Air Pollution Control District for any <br /> applicable permits and requirements. <br /> 2. Any changes in information and scope of work must be submitted to EHD for approval prior to commencing <br /> work. All new addenda supersede the previous ones. <br /> 3. Contact Elianna Florido at(209)468-0343 to arrange the following appointments (a 48-hour notice is <br /> required for inspection appointments). Please be aware that inspections for emergency work must be <br /> scheduled within five days of permit approval. <br /> • Leak detector test:The leak detector was tested on 7/5/2017 and was confirmed to detect a leak of 3 <br /> gallons per hour at 10 psi. No further inspections are required by the EHD at this time. <br /> 4. If concrete will be broken near diesel tank, a secondary containment test must be performed on the diesel <br /> tank once concrete is poured in accordance with the manufacturer's guidelines. <br /> 5. Any individual performing the work of a service technician must meet the following qualifications: <br /> a. Possess or be employed by a person who possesses one of several permissible valid, current contractor's <br /> licenses issued by the Contractors State License Board (may be issued to the installation company), or a <br /> Tank Tester's license issued to the individual by the State Water Board, and <br /> b. Possess or work under the direct and personal supervision of an individual physically present at the work <br /> site who possesses a valid, current California UST Service Technician certificate issued by the <br /> International Code Council (ICC), and <br /> c. Possesses a valid, current certificate of training from the manufacturer(s)of the component(s) being tested, <br /> repaired, or serviced. <br /> 1868 E.
